2) Choose someone who is living your dream. When you are thirsty, you should never go a dry well. Your mentor should not be a cute perso whose face you enjoy watching. He should have knowledge and experience in your field. She should have enough energy to boost your battery.

3) Make sure you know the person cares about your success. Nothing is more devastating than taking advice from someone who has a hidden agenda. There are people who are very comfortable giving you advice as long as you are one level below them. As soon as you move up one rung of the ladder ahead of them, they get jealous. They may not say o admit this, but you will feel it. So, make sure you know the person cares about your success.

What To Do Once You Find A Mentor 1) Be considerate of the persons time. Everyone is busy. We are alway juggling many balls. To a productive and successful person, every hour is precious. Show up on time and be prepared. Be utterly grateful that your mentor has agreed to spend time with you no matter how short.

2) Ask specific questions. Dont go to your mentor and say, I need help. He or she is not psychic. You must articulate exactly what areas in your life or business require help. Before you meet with your mentor, write down your questions. Also, remember to ask open-ended questions like How would you handle this situation if you were me? 3) Listen, listen, listen. Its amazing how someone asks for advice bu then ends up doing all the talking. If we knew what to do in the first place, we wouldnt have had to ask. When I ask, I zip it up and listen. We can only learn when we are listening and observing, not when we are talking. Everyone loves to talk about his or her accomplishments. Fire up the question, listen, and take copious notes.
